In a remarkable achievement, National Gas has been honored with the Cloud Computing Award at the Global Tech & AI Awards 2025. This accolade highlights the company's successful transition to a cloud-first strategy, which has significantly improved its operational efficiency and service delivery.
The award recognizes National Gas for its commitment to maintaining zero service disruption during the transformation process, a feat that underscores the company's dedication to customer satisfaction. By leveraging advanced cloud technologies, National Gas has enhanced its security measures, ensuring that customer data is protected against emerging threats in the digital landscape.
The Global Tech & AI Awards celebrate innovation and excellence in technology, making this recognition particularly significant for National Gas. As the company continues to evolve in the fast-paced tech environment, this award serves as a testament to its leadership and vision in adopting cutting-edge solutions that drive growth and reliability in the energy sector.
